Description
A very rare and important "Star of David" American Etruscan Majolica water pitcher and soap dish with insert, 1875, provenance Ana Stern Collection. Only two known. Pitcher 11 ½”h, soap dish 4 ¾”d. Designed as a large round mottled blue and yellow bellied pitcher with brown handle, all decorated with Aesthetic Movement style geometric design. The round soap dish and lid with blue and yellow mottle glazes decorated with geometric style designs, and a pierced handle in the form of the Star of David forming the handle. These two pieces represent an interesting example of early America Judaica from a time when other such items would have been produced in Europe. Examples of American Judaica in any material from this period would be very rare.
